It’s WWII and a Nisei, 2nd generation Japanese American soldier has to overcome bigotry displayed against him and his family by the very country he is fighting to protect. This legacy unfolds in a ballet of love, strength and honor. 

Covenant Ballet Theatre annually pays tribute to World War II Japanese-American veterans with the free online viewing of The Nisei Project in honor of Veterans Day.
